I have TLD stage, and I tried a DH helmet at the store.

Stage is basically a regular helmet with a chin guard. Great for my blue trails.

DH felt like a motorbike helmet, basically a sphere of padding inside the shell. I can’t imagine going uphill in it ever, even in winter.

Makes sense! I’m just curious if the player needs to acknowledge the trigger explicitly.

By MTR the prowess triggers can be acknowledged when in combat (observable impact), but do the players need to put a marker in exile for prepared or anything like that?

 Triggered abilities are considered to be forgotten by their controller once they have taken an action past the point where the triggered ability would have an observable impact on the game.
